User Name Posted March 31, 2011 Share Posted March 31, 2011 Received word from my agent that once security checks are done, I'll have my TR & PR granted same time (TR slightly before PR so it doesn't cancel it out). So to put it in chronological order: 28/03: CO was allocated. Asked agent for docs. I thought he sent it but didn't, he just waited for CO to be allocated. 29/03: Agent sent the PCC + form 80 + form 1023. Also asked my TR application to be withdrawn. 30/03: CO replied saying that shouldn't be necessary, once all checks are done and I am eligible for grant, they'll grant my TR and then PR. So if you guys have a TR application waiting, then tell your CO (when you get allocated) that you have a pending TR application and to either process it first before PR or have it withdrawn.
